I wanted to debate the Leo, and how it's best used in your world.
I do not really want a debate on better bots, or this weapon is this and that weapon is that, please limit yourself to the Leo as a bot, and whatever you can bolt onto it. As it has 4 mounts, one heavy and three light, please form your answer in this math and you may totally add why you like it or how you use it.
I will go first and put myself 'out there' to lead by example. After messing with a bunch of setups, I have to admit that I think what fits me best is 3aphid/thunder Leo. I do not own Tridents yet and when I do I don't see that working with aphids but.. that's another thread, not this one.
Yes Leo in any form is fairly slow and near useless on huge maps, but it's pretty nice to have on dead city or power plant, so you pay some homage to maps affecting your setup in your reply as needed. I only have so much, this is about all I got today, so I run it on every map because I don't have anything else.
The aphids take thought to use on fast cappers and miss a lot, but cappers are what come at you first in the commute and aphids work great if you connect. After that, the aphids (350m) force you to get close enough to the fight, which means you have to then take on most all knifers and even some mids. This opens you up to everything, plasma or not, rockets and those dang snipers watching you waddle forever. The thunder helps when the aphids are reloading, so you don't have to sit there empty like a fujin, and the bang bang scatter does deter some, kill others, gives you something to do between 350 and 500, but usually you are totally holding the button hoping for the reload to come before you die.
I do not see this mix at all in other hangars so I bet it's there are a ton of other ideas on how to roll Leo, thus we have this thread.
How do you Leo?

Post by robocain on Feb 27, 2017 5:58:57 GMT -5
Cool thing about Magnums on a Leo is timing the fire rate. Press one Mag, then the next one and then the red button. You need to do it quick and with some practice you get the timing just right to throw out plasma at an alarming fire rate. Looks cool, sounds cool and the green + will be constantly red.
I'm running Leo with Ancile/Magnums or Thunder/Punishers. When I go Ancile I look for a heavy knifer and glue myself to his back. Very deadly combo to everything red.
A fun setup is Ancile/Punisher/2xEcu. Let it sit at center beacon and protect team mates against incoming ordinance with your shield. Or get plasma opponents to shoot at you instead of your team mate. The Ecu has impressive health and with focused team mates you can pretty much turn a beacon into a death trap for attacking folks. Mine are lvl9 and have 100k health. It's like wearing another two bots on your light hardpoints. Why the Punisher? To wear down the health of Anciles from attackers so your bodyguards can have their easy kill.

Post by Cdr. Crimmins on Feb 27, 2017 12:04:42 GMT -5
My favorite Leo was the thunder/punisher. Mine was level 8 across the board. I would often lead off with it so I could hose down the stalkers who thought they were all that under stealth. I worked even better at range since so many of them tried to keep me at 300-350 to minimize the thunder but all they did was maximize the spread of lead. Less burst damage than piñatas, less staying power than mags, I still loved their ability versus stealth and for sneaking rounds around shields.
